I have driven a Cummins. It had good acceleration - and I take nothing away from that fine engine. I was not impressed however with the fit/finish and ride of the Dodge.

I have owned both the 7.3 and the 6.0. The 6.0 tows rings around the 7.3 and acceleration is definately better on the 6.0. Now as far as the towing is concerned, my 7.3 PSD was a SRW with 3.73 gears and the 6.0 is a DRW with 4.10 gears. Towing is much smoother, quicker and in every way better then the 7.3 IMHO.
